The reaction of hydrochloric acid and calcium trioxocarbonate (IV) produces

  • A Calcium chloride, carbon (IV) oxide and water
  • B Calcium chloride, and trioxocarbonate (IV) acid
  • C Calcium hydroxide, carbon (IV) oxide and chlorine gas
  • D Calcium hydroxide, carbon (IV) oxide and water
  • E Calcium metal and water.
Correct Answer: Option A
